OurBike community electric cargo bike share scheme

The community electric cargo bike share scheme enables residents and businesses to hire an electric cargo bike by the hour. The bikes are hosted by local businesses, who ensure that the battery remains charged and keep an eye on the bikes which are locked up outside of their premises. They can be used by residents to go shopping, take their kids to the park, or by local businesses who want an easy and sustainable way to make deliveries to nearby customers.
